Harry Sedric Taliefer IV

Age 13

Indianapolis, Indiana

He tried to stop the fight

He was just a boy, but his family affectionately called him “Man Man.” He loved to sing, but he was camera shy. He attended Decatur Middle School, where he played football. Soon, he would have begun eighth grade.

One summer day, his neighbors watched as a group of children argued in the street, drowned out by loud music from a boombox. One said he was trying to break up the fight when a gunshot rang over the music, and he fell to the ground.

On July 12, 2018, Harry Sedric Taliefer IV, 13, was shot and killed on Barnor Drive in Indianapolis, Indiana.
